WebRhizopus is a genus of common saprophytic fungi. Rhizopus re produce by forming asexual and sexual spores. In asexual reproduction, spores are produced inside a spherical structure, the sporangium. These spores are released out by the bursting of the sporangium. In getting a suitable substratum, the spores germinate and form new individuals.
